WebJan 12, 2024 · This comparison indicates that the ratio of 0.6% is an upper limit to the direct emission of HCHO given that there is likely some contribution of photochemical/secondary production. In the absence of strong photochemistry, as seen in the winter, a lower limit for HCHO/CO ratio of 0.2% has been observed in urban plumes. WebNov 1, 2008 · Section snippets Evaluation. An indoor air limit of 1 μg/m 3 (0.8 ppb) formaldehyde was established by the European Commission (the INDEX project; Kotzias et al., 2005). This level has been based on a threshold for nose and throat irritation of 0.1 mg/m 3 (0.08 ppm; LOAEL), a NOAEL of 0.03 mg/m 3 (0.025. ppm) and an assessment …
